FAQs about hotels in Rhodes Town
On average, 3-star hotels in Rhodes Town cost £44 per night, and 4-star hotels in Rhodes Town are £85 per night. If you're looking for something really special, a 5-star hotel in Rhodes Town can on average be found for £109 per night (based on Booking.com prices).
The average price per night for a 3-star hotel in Rhodes Town this weekend is £71 or, for a 4-star hotel, £112. Looking for something even fancier? 5-star hotels in Rhodes Town for this weekend cost on average around £253 per night (based on Booking.com prices).
On average, it costs £63 per night to book a 3-star hotel in Rhodes Town for tonight. You'll pay on average around £100 if you choose to stay in a 4-star hotel tonight, while a 5-star hotel in Rhodes Town will cost around £165 (based on Booking.com prices).

By far the most impressive thing about Rhodes is the castle...
By far the most impressive thing about Rhodes is the castle and the history of the area. Has to be the biggest and most grande set of fortifications any - where . I visited at the end of Feb. so no beaches. Weather is still pleasant around + 16 - +20 good temperature for hiking. I took fast ferry to Halki-one hour- walked and climbed to Castle of the Knights of St John. Took appr. 1 hr to walk - wouldn’t be fun in summer - take water. As i visited at the end of Feb. great deals on hotels, restaurants were not busy , but weather still very pleasant.
